Matalan

Matalan, a UK-based omnichannel retailer which operates in the UK and internationally, with 230 UK shops and 49 franchises across the world It offers a variety of household and fashion brands at a reasonable price. The company recently added 10 new brands from third-party fashion to its collection, including Quiz, Yumi, Blue Vanilla, Roman, Mela London, Where's That From, Izabel, Brand Threads and Toe Zone.

Marks and Spencer (or M&S) is a British multinational retailer that sells clothing and food items furniture and home appliances and cosmetics. It has over 703 stores across the United Kingdom and abroad, and employs more than 138,000 employees worldwide. The headquarters of the company is in London, England. The company's beginnings were in 1884, when Jewish refugee Michael Marks opened a stall in an open market in Leeds. The stall's sign read: "Don't Ask the Price - It's a Penny". Marks invited Thomas Spencer to become a partner after the business had been successful. Spencer invested 300 pounds and brought considerable skills in accounting and management in addition to Marks' flair for products and selling.

The early stores of M&S were conceived to cater to changing social needs. Improving living standards allowed families to shop for more and Marks changed by introducing open displays, and encouraging self-selection and browsing. The company's growth was rapid during this period, with the number of stores reaching 145 by 1915.

M&S began to create its own brands in the 1960s. This included the introduction of synthetic fibres like Tricell and Coutelle, and woollens that could be machine washed. Lingerie was given a fashionable edge in the 1980s, with co-ordinated sets that were inspired by catwalk trends.

M&S is committed to reducing its environmental footprint. It has formulated an eco-plan of 100 points that affects every aspect of the company's operations, from in-store heating to the labelling of products. The goal is to reduce emissions, promote healthy eating, create fair partnerships and make use of sustainable raw materials.

Established in 1947, Hennes & Mauritz AB is the second-largest fashion retailer in the world. Its success is based on speedy fashion, which means identifying trends as they emerge and putting them into cheap copies of stores as quickly as possible. H&M is different from other retailers that take months to create and develop new styles H&M can create a collection in only two weeks. H&M's stores are always stocked with new clothing.

In addition to offering a diverse range of products, H&M is also known for its social responsibility initiatives. The company has made a commitment to reduce its environmental footprint and pay its employees a decent wage before 2030. It also has a garment collection program that allows customers to donate used clothing.
